[发明专利]计算第二价格密封拍卖成交金额的方法及装置、电子设备有效
申请号: | 202210245637.1 | 申请日: | 2022-03-14 |
公开(公告)号: | CN114329617B | 公开(公告)日: | 2022-06-17 |
发明(设计)人: | 张秉晟;李泽昊;吴泽成;任奎;何永德 | 申请(专利权)人: | 浙江大学;优刻得科技股份有限公司 |
主分类号: | G06F21/62 | 分类号: | G06F21/62;G06Q30/06 |
代理公司: | 杭州求是专利事务所有限公司 33200 | 代理人: | 应孔月 |
地址: | 310058 浙江*** | 国省代码: | 浙江;33 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 计算 第二 价格 密封 拍卖 成交 金额 方法 装置 电子设备 | ||
本发明公开了一种计算第二价格密封拍卖成交金额的方法及装置、电子设备,该方法包括:对第一报价的高16位进行统计,得到第一统计向量;根据所述第一统计向量,利用秘密分享技术得到第一秘密份额;根据所述第一秘密份额,计算成交金额的高16位的第一数值;根据所述第一数值对所述第一报价的低16位进行统计,得到第二统计向量;根据所述第二统计向量,利用秘密分享技术得到第三秘密份额;根据所述第三秘密份额,计算所述成交金额的低16位的第二数值;根据所述第一数值和第二数值,计算所述成交金额。该方法使得各竞拍方在保证了自身的报价隐私的前提下得到了第二价格密封拍卖的成交金额,同时减少了通信的轮数,使得计算开销与通信开销达到平衡。
技术领域
本申请涉及多方隐私安全计算技术领域,尤其涉及计算第二价格密封拍卖成交金额的方法及装置、电子设备。
背景技术
第二价格密封拍卖中,每个竞拍方提交密封的交易价格,报价最高者赢得商品,但交易却以所有报价中的第二高价进行。如果执行这种拍卖程序,每个竞拍方的最优战略就是使报价等价于他自己对这件商品的完全估计,或者说,此时诚实才是最好的竞拍策略。
第二价格密封拍卖在计算最后的成交金额时,需要公示每个竞拍方的报价以确保整个拍卖流程的公正性。
在实现本发明的过程中,发明人发现现有技术中至少存在如下问题:
因为在第二价格密封拍卖中,竞拍方的报价等于他对自己这件商品的完全估计,所以竞拍方的报价是其重要的隐私数据。在进行公示的过程中,竞拍方的隐私便被泄露了。另一方面,通信轮数是隐私保护计算的性能瓶颈。如果在现有的隐私保护计算协议的基础上套用经典算法,需要的轮通信轮数较多,效率并不理想。
发明内容
本申请实施例的目的是提供计算第二价格密封拍卖成交金额的方法及装置、电子设备,以解决相关技术中存在的计算第二价格密封拍卖的成交金额时无法保护竞拍方的隐私的技术问题。
根据本申请实施例的第一方面,提供一种计算第二价格密封拍卖成交金额的方法,包括:
对第一报价的高16位进行统计,得到第一统计向量;
根据所述第一统计向量,利用秘密分享技术得到第一秘密份额;
根据所述第一秘密份额,计算成交金额的高16位的第一数值;
根据所述第一数值对所述第一报价的低16位进行统计,得到第二统计向量;
根据所述第二统计向量,利用秘密分享技术得到第三秘密份额;
根据所述第三秘密份额,计算所述成交金额的低16位的第二数值;
根据所述第一数值和第二数值,计算所述成交金额。
进一步地,对第一报价的高16位进行统计,得到第一统计向量,包括:
对第一报价的高16位进行统计,得到所述第一报价的高16位的第三数值;
根据所述第三数值,得到第一统计向量,其中所述第一统计向量的前第三数值个分量为0,其余分量为1。
进一步地,根据所述第一统计向量,利用秘密分享技术得到第一秘密份额,包括:
根据所述第一统计向量,利用秘密分享技术得到所述第一统计向量的第二秘密份额;
利用秘密分享技术,获取其余竞拍方的第三秘密份额,其中所述第三秘密份额由其余竞拍方对自身的第二报价的高16位进行统计,得到第三统计向量,根据所述第三统计向量,利用秘密分享技术得到;
根据所述第二秘密份额和第三秘密份额,利用秘密分享技术得到第四秘密份额,其中所述第四秘密份额为所述第一统计向量和所有第三统计向量的第一和向量的秘密份额;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于浙江大学;优刻得科技股份有限公司,未经浙江大学;优刻得科技股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202210245637.1/2.html,转载请声明来源钻瓜专利网。